Notice of Housekeeping Changes for Multiple Night Stay (Eco-Friendly Cleaning)
From April 1, 2026, housekeeping for Multiple Night Stay bookings will be changed to “once every 3 nights.”
At VIA INN HOTELS, we are working with our guests to reduce CO2 emissions by lowering the energy used for cleaning and laundry.
If you prefer daily housekeeping, we will be happy to provide it upon request.
[Details of the change]
- Housekeeping will be provided once every 3 nights.
- On non-cleaning days, fresh towels will be placed outside your door. If you place used towels or trash in the hallway, we will collect them (by 1:00 PM).
- If you would like housekeeping on a non-scheduled day, please contact the front desk by the day before. Cleaning will be provided between 9:00 AM and 3:00 PM.
By reducing housekeeping frequency, we can save more than 20 liters of water per room.

[VIA INN HOTELS: Our Ethical Stay initiatives]
At VIA INN HOTELS, we promote environmentally considerate actions together with our guests as part of an “Ethical Stay.”
1) Amenities
- From “everything for everyone” to “only what you need”
Instead of placing amenities in every guest room, we provide them so guests can take only what they need.
With your cooperation, we have reduced plastic waste by approximately 6 tons per year.
- Recycled amenities
Toothbrushes and hairbrushes have been changed to sustainable materials and are recycled through closed-loop recycling.
After use, please place them in the cup in your room so they can be collected and recycled into new resources.
2) Energy-saving & water-saving efforts
- We use water-saving showerheads.
- All lighting in the Hotel uses LED lights.
3) Choice of housekeeping method during a Multiple Night Stay
(Ethical Cleaning [Kanazawa / Abeno Tennoji] / Green Card [other Hotels])
- By reducing energy used for cleaning and laundry services, we are working to reduce CO2 emissions.
Reducing linen washing can save more than 20 liters of water per room.
